Output d6f6c8cd21018ba2c7938cf7c4fcfd1d3191d1dfc3bf6214e793377cef319f1d:1

value
42000000
script pubkey
OP_0 OP_PUSHBYTES_20 10efd6a729330057403402f303a33c838cd713cc
address
bc1qzrhadfefxvq9wsp5qtes8geuswxdwy7valrq4a
transaction
d6f6c8cd21018ba2c7938cf7c4fcfd1d3191d1dfc3bf6214e793377cef319f1d
confirmations
22182
spent
true